Subject: Handover — TwigReaper branch cleanup bot

Hi Support,

As I rotate off, here's what you need for the TwigReaper stale-branch cleanup bot. It runs nightly, marks branches inactive after sixty days, and logs every deletion to its audit database. If a customer disputes a deletion, check that audit table first. Connect to it using the string below.

replica DSN, bagaf-bagep: mssql://praion_svc:7RJjXrE@db-3c46.halixcorp.internal:5432/zorix

Hiring Freeze — Kestrel Analytics Division (Managers Only)

Effective immediately. No new requisitions; existing offers honoured. Backfills require sign-off from Director Ombe. Contractor extensions capped at 60 days. Internal transfers into the division: paused. Review date: end of quarter. Direct staffing escalations to your department head, not HR directly. Rationale is tied to the note that follows.

confidential, bagep-fajef: Gross margin on Druwyn came in at 5 percent against a plan of 15 percent. Only 5 of the 80 pilot accounts renewed Druwyn, so a churn review is set for April 1.

**09:05 —** Migration of nightly cron jobs to the Loomway workflow engine began. Two jobs double-fired because the old scheduler was not disabled first. Duplicate invoices flagged and voided by 09:40. Old scheduler fully drained by 10:15. Release manager: the corrected deploy is identifiable by the token below.

build token for yajep-yawip: htk6_c7c792

Subject: DR drill — catalog cache invalidation path

Release manager: Thursday's drill simulates total loss of the Shelfwright catalog cache tier. We'll verify invalidation fan-out rebuilds cleanly from the Ledgerpine source of truth, then cut over reads region by region. Hold all catalog releases during the window. Success criteria: stale-read rate under 0.1% within 20 minutes. If the rebuild coordinator needs manual restart, unseal its state store first. Use the recovery passphrase noted below.

unlock words, bawef-kahap: sorax-sorir-quenys-aldok